在机器视觉领域,超分辨率与去噪技术是两项极为重要的技能,它们对于提升图像质量和增强特征提取至关重要。随着人工智能和深度学习技术的不断发展,这些技能已经成为高级机器视觉培训课程中的核心内容。本文将详细介绍超分辨率与去噪技术,以及它们在现代计算摄影学中所扮演的角色。
1. 超分辨率:提升图像质量
a. 理论基础
超分辨率(Super Resolution, SR)是一种通过复杂算法从低分辨率图像中恢复或生成更高分辨率图像的技术。这一过程涉及到对原始低质量数据进行预处理、特征提取以及后续模型训练,以确保最终结果能够准确反映真实世界的情况。
b. 应用场景
医学成像:医生可以使用SR来提高CT扫描或MRI等医疗成像设备产生的低清晰度图片,从而更准确地诊断疾病。
视频分析:在视频监控系统中,SR可以用于提高画面清晰度,无需升级硬件设备。
卫星成象:利用SR,可以使得从卫星上捕获到的遥感数据达到更高的空间和光谱解析能力。
2. 去噪技术:消除干扰信号
a. 基本原理
去噪(Noise Reduction, NR)是指在数字图像是由于传感器、照明条件或者其他因素引起的一系列不规则变化时,通过算法修正这些不必要变化以改善整体效果。目标是减少或完全消除模糊、静电干扰等问题,从而获得更加清晰可靠的图像信息。
b. 算法类型
滤波方法:如均值滤波、中值滤波、高通滤波等,将周围点位相加以平滑降噪。
基于深度学习方法:
使用卷积神经网络(CNNs)直接学习如何识别并抑制不同频带上的失真信号。
利用自编码网络(Autoencoders),通过重建输入信号实现无监督式降噪操作。
3. 高级机器视觉培训课程概述
为了掌握这两个关键技能,学生需要接受一系列紧密结合理论与实践教学设计的地面上课程。在这些课程中,他们会被教授如何应用数学工具,如傅里叶变换、wavelet分析,以及统计推断来理解数据分布,并开发出适合不同任务需求的人工智能模型。此外,还会有大量实验室时间,让学生亲手尝试各种实际案例,比如使用Python框架OpenCV进行颜色校正,或是使用TensorFlow构建自定义神经网络以解决特定问题。
4. 实践经验分享
成功实施超分辨率和去噪技巧通常需要大量实证研究。因此,在专业机构内,一些资深工程师提供了他们个人经验供新手参考。例如,对于想要实现显著改进现有系统性能的小型企业来说,他们可能会选择先从简单且成本较低的手动调整开始,然后逐步转向自动化解决方案。一旦证明这种方法有效,则可考虑投资更多资源来进一步优化其产品线或服务流程。
5. 未来的趋势展望
随着新兴科技继续进步,如量子计算、大规模云集群以及持续更新的人工智能框架,我们预计未来几年内,将出现更多创新的应用程序。这包括但不限于越来越多样化的人脸识别系统,更精细化的地理信息处理功能,以及针对特殊行业需求定制的个性化解决方案。对于正在寻求进入这一前沿领域的人来说,不仅要具备坚实基础知识,而且还需要保持好奇心,不断追踪最新研究动态,以便尽快适应即将到来的挑战和机会。
总结:
超分辨率与去噪技术作为机器视觉培训中的核心组成部分,为我们提供了一套强大的工具,用以改善图片质量并克服环境因素导致的问题。在这个不断创新发展的人类社会背景下,这些技能尤为重要,因为它们让我们能更好地理解世界,并利用此知识促进各行各业之发展。此外,与其他相关领域比如自动驾驶汽车开发相结合,这些技能也将为未来的科技革命奠定坚实基础。